Объясните назначение аннотации @ResponseBody в контексте разработки RESTful сервисов на Spring
Проводил ли ты автоматизированное тестирование компонентов, взаимодействующих с базой данных?
Какие компоненты и настройки требуются для реализации приложения с использованием Spring MVC?
Что мешает использовать базовые типы данных в параметрах обобщений (Generics)?
Почему важно проводить анализ производительности приложения и для каких целей это делается?
Каким образом можно внедрять свойства из application.properties в бин в Spring?
Как отличить глубокое копирование от поверхностного, и в чем между ними основные различия?
Что является основополагающим принципом при проектировании RESTful сервисов?
Чем отличаются команды 'git clone' и 'git init' при работе с репозиториями Git?
Каким образом происходит завершение работы с файлом в программировании?
Можете объяснить концепцию точки среза в Spring AOP и как она используется для определения аспектов?
Можете рассказать, как вы получали и формулировали задачи на предыдущем месте работы?
Конфигурировал ли ты механизм кэширования второго уровня в Hibernate?
Каким образом можно выявить и устранить ошибки в HQL-запросах?
Планируете ли вы применять Kafka для предотвращения потери данных во время обновления Linux-системы, на которой работает хост?
Где распределяются партиции
Применяли ли вы паттерн 'Строитель' в своих проектах?
Можете объяснить, что такое демон-поток и чем он отличается от обычного потока?
Что отличает метод разработки, при котором используется trunk-ветка, от подхода, основанного на создании отдельных функций или фичевых веток?
Интересуетесь ли вы финтех-организациями как потенциальным работодателем?